Just How UV Sanitation Works



UV disinfection works by making use of ultraviolet light to ruin or inactivate microbes, supplying a chemical-free and very reliable technique of sanitation. This technology takes advantage of the power of short-wavelength UV-C light, which is capable of harming the DNA and RNA of microorganisms, hence making them incapable to replicate and cause damage.


The procedure starts with the setup of UV disinfection systems, which contain UV lights that send out UV-C light. These lamps are purposefully placed in areas where microbial contamination is a worry, such as water therapy plants, healthcare facilities, laboratories, and food handling facilities.


When microbes are revealed to UV-C light, the photons penetrate their cell walls and get to the DNA and RNA within. The high-energy UV-C photons disrupt the genetic product by developing bonds in between surrounding nucleotides, resulting in the formation of thymine dimers. These dimers protect against the microorganisms from replicating, making them safe.


UV sanitation is highly efficient against a large range of microbes, including parasites, germs, and viruses. It is particularly effective against waterborne microorganisms like E. coli, Giardia, and Cryptosporidium. Furthermore, UV disinfection is a chemical-free technique, removing the requirement for potentially harmful disinfectants and lowering the risk of harmful sanitation byproducts.
